Narrative:
After departing kissimmee, fl, airport I made 2 attempts to contact orl approach. The third try, I was told to leave their airspace. I had inadvertently gained 700 ft of altitude. This put me at 2200 ft. The floor of the class B airspace at my position was 1500 ft. I immediately turned left as instructed, leaving the TCA. No further contact with approach.
